To make the perfect cup of coffee, it’s important to master water temperature and timing. Depending on the brewing method, water must be heated to the right temperature. Too cold and your coffee will be weak, Too hot and it will be bitter.

Also, the amount of time you use to steep the beans will affect the flavor of your coffee. Too little time and the grounds won’t have a chance to infuse your cup. Too much time and your coffee will become overwhelming and overpowering.

Using Brewing Equipment

If you’re a novice barista and don’t feel comfortable doing everything by hand, brewing equipment such as espresso machines, kettles, and French presses can make your life easier. Many espresso machines come with pre-programmed settings so you can just choose your desired strength and don’t have to worry about parameters such as time and temperature.

French presses and pour over kettles make great coffee too. Both produce a flavorful cup but with a slightly different texture. French presses tend to be full-bodied and intense while pour over kettles produce a smoother, more delicate cup. If you are using a French press, the coarseness of the grind is important– too fine and your coffee will become over-extracted, while too coarse and it will be under-extracted.

No matter which method you use, taking accurate measurements is essential. As a general rule, aim for two tablespoons of coffee for every six ounces of water. This ratio can be adjusted depending on your taste, but it’s important to find the right balance.

Lastly, don’t forget to clean your equipment after every use. Coarse coffee grounds can easily clog up filters and machines and will impact the flavor of your coffee. Cleaning should be done with a damp cloth and you can also use a mild detergent if necessary.

Another great way to make delicious coffee drinks is to use cold brew. Cold brew is made by steeping coffee beans in cold water for an extended period of time, usually 12-24 hours. The result is a smooth-bodied cup with low acidity and a hint of sweetness. For an extra kick, try adding some cocoa powder or a bit of sugar.

Finally, for a different flavor experience, consider making Nitro coffee. Nitro coffee is made using cold brew coffee that is infused with nitrogen gas. Once it’s finished, it takes on a creamy, full-bodied texture and has a slight effervescence. It’s an interesting change of pace from regular coffee.

Making Alcoholic Drinks

Making alcoholic coffee drinks at home is easier than you think. Start with a classic espresso martini and work your way up from there. All you need is a bit of vodka, some espresso, and a splash of simple syrup. You can also make an Irish coffee by combining whiskey, cream, and coffee. You can get creative and add other flavors such as amaretto or baileys.

Another popular option is affogato, which is simply a scoop of ice cream or gelato with a shot of espresso poured on top. It’s simple to make and incredibly tasty. For a racier variation, add a shot of Frangelico liqueur to the mix.

Cold brew is also a great base for alcoholic drinks. Try combining cold brew coffee with some bourbon or whiskey and a bit of simple syrup. You can also add some nutmeg or cinnamon to your mix to bring out the flavor. Mix it all together and you’ve got a great coffee-based cocktail.

Finally, coffee and beer can create an interesting combination, Try combining a stout or porter beer with a shot of cold brew coffee. The bitterness of the stout will be tempered by the sweetness of the coffee and it’s sure to give you a unique flavor experience.

Making Mocktails

Making coffee drinks without alcohol can be just as delicious. The most popular non-alcoholic coffee drink is probably the cappuccino. To make this classic Italian beverage, combine equal parts espresso, steamed milk, and frothy milk. If you want, you can add some chocolate powder or a sprinkle of cinnamon on top.

Iced coffee is another great way to enjoy coffee without alcohol. Start by making some cold brew and then adding some chilled milk. You can also experiment with flavoring like syrups or even cream. Vanilla and hazelnut syrups are popular in iced coffee drinks.

You can also try making a coffee frappe. It’s a cross between a milkshake and an iced coffee. All you need is espresso, some ice cubes, and a bit of sweetness. To make it even creamier, add some whipped cream or a scoop of ice cream on top.

Another great way to enjoy coffee is to make a coffee smoothie. Start by blending a cup of cold brew with some yogurt, a banana or other fruit, and a few ice cubes. For an added kick, throw in a shot of espresso and some honey or sugar. You can even add a scoop of your favorite protein powder for an extra boost of energy.
